ceramics covers a wide range of materials. Recent attempts have
been made to divide it into two parts: traditional ceramics and advanced ceramics.
The use of the term advanced has, however, not received general acceptance
and other forms including technical, special, fine, and engineering will also be
encountered. Traditional ceramics bear a close relationship to those materials
that have been developed since the earliest civilizations. They are pottery, structural
clay products, and clay-based refractories, with which we may also group
cements and concretes and glasses. Whereas traditional ceramics still represent
a major part of the ceramics industry, the interest in recent years has focused on
advanced ceramics, ceramics that with minor exceptions have been developed
within the last 50 years or so. Advanced ceramics include ceramics for electrical,
magnetic, electronic, and optical applications (sometimes referred to as functional
